Several injured in Road accident in Jammu

Jammu: Atleast twelve persons were injured after a passenger vehicle they were travelling in met with an accident at Tanda near Akhnoor along Srinagar—Jammu highway in Jammu district on yesterday evening.

As per report, A passenger bus bearing registration number JK02BC-9855 was coming from Rajouri to Jammu, when the driver lost his control over the vehicle and hit a roadside house.

The structure as well as the vehicle got damaged in the incident.

After the mishap, the locals launched a rescue operation for the victims, the report said.

Twelve passengers received multiple injuries in the accident and are undergoing treatment at hospital, while a few others were discharged after receiving first aid.

However, four of the 12 hurt passengers were referred to GMC Jammu for further tretment, the report said.

The injured have been identified as Liaquat Hussain son of Huassan Din resident of Mandi Poonch, Kabir Ahmed son of Abdul Rehaman resident of Sangala Poonch, Zabeer Ahmed son of Abdul Gani resident of Sangala Poonch, Talab Hussain son of Ilahai Baksh resident of Terrian Wali Surankot, Nazaqat Hussain son of Latief Hussain resident of Terrian Wali Surankote, Tasveer Begum wife of Zakir Hussain resident of Devikot Baiji Rajouri, Zakir Hussain son of Dil Mohd resident of Devikot Baiji Rajouri and Ghulam Ahmed son of Mohd Zulafkar resident of Mendhar.

“I received  a call from my sir that a mishap has occurred at Tanda and I have to reach there with ambulances to bring the victims to hospital”, said, Mr Amit Sharma, a hospital employee.

“We rushed to the site of the accident with two ambulances, the bus damaged the roadside house with which it was collided. Our doctor has referred four patients to GMC Jammu”, he added.
